Manchester United revive Fabio Coentrao interest?

Real Madrid left-back Fabio Coentrao will reportedly be the subject of summer interest from Manchester United manager Louis van Gaal.

A report in Spain has claimed that Manchester United will make a second move to sign Real Madrid left-back Fabio Coentrao in the summer.

There was strong speculation in August 2013 during David Moyes's tenure that the Red Devils were keen to recruit the 27-year-old on loan, but the deal could not be concluded before the deadline passed.

Coentrao has since signed a contract extension at the Bernabeu, but he is often overlooked by head coach Carlo Ancelotti in favour of Marcelo.

That has captured the attention of United boss Louis van Gaal, who is eager to bolster his defensive options during the pre-season break, according to AS.

United spent £30m on young left-back Luke Shaw last June, but the 19-year-old has been hampered by a series of injuries this term.
